Pennsylvania 2023-2024 Regular Session

Pennsylvania House Bill HR397

Introduced
4/16/24  
Refer
4/16/24  

Caption

Recognizing the week of May 6 through 12, 2024, as "Women's Lung Health Week" in Pennsylvania.

Summary

House Resolution 397 (HR397) aims to designate the week of May 6 through May 12, 2024, as 'Women's Lung Health Week' in Pennsylvania. This resolution acknowledges the importance of lung health specifically for women, highlighting the unique health challenges they face in relation to lung diseases. By celebrating this week, the resolution seeks to raise awareness and promote education regarding women's lung health issues within the community and among healthcare professionals.
